Output 68510bc96912dc2b1a53dd8415c19ec3a7d1d9df53c13cd2149b3ec9e73e21be:0

value
32795991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808ebe1381cbdd0392d04229bd01f711dea65ddb OP_EQUAL
address
3DQmR26phLjGQ7MRdroJiBh3oWujDcwMCz
transaction
68510bc96912dc2b1a53dd8415c19ec3a7d1d9df53c13cd2149b3ec9e73e21be
spent
true